    Hey guys, this is my 2nd time changing the oil on my supercharger myself.

    Using the trusty method of spray nozzle to bottle to get out the old and pouring in the new...

    This time I pulled the nozzle out and was pretty sure there was a tip on the nozzle, and now there isn't :S

    Recommend pulling supercharger off? if so do I only need the gasket for where the torx bolt?

    If not, would it cause alot of damage or just melt up?

    Just pack a bunch of rags around the snout and pull it. It'll be stinky and messy but you'll live. Just shower the area in brake clean when you're done to clean it up. That's the quick and dirty. If you want to pull the blower you can. You'll need fuel injector o rings and a supercharger gasket.

    Or, you can just go get another spray bottle and suck the fluid out

    Pulling the blower won't do anything. You need to pull the snout off. Even with the blower off, the snout is sealed.

    Suck out all the fluid you can, pull the snout off and clean everything when you are done. There will a little oil that comes out.

    To seal the snout to the rest of the supercharger, you need to use an anaerobic sealant. I personally use the Permatex stuff that the regular parts store has/can get:

    You have a few options. You could get a new nozzle or a turkey baster/small diameter tube. You could also pull the supercharger off so you don't have to make a mess in your engine bay. I would not advise opening it up in the engine bay, that'll make a mess and smell like ****. Once you have it off the car you can crack the snout off pretty easily. You will need a new SC gasket and most likely o-rings for the injectors.
